HTML源碼和PHP源碼
HTML和PHP是編寫網頁的兩種常見語言,它們有著不同的特點和用途。HTML是網頁的基礎語言,用于描述網頁的結構和內容;而PHP則是服務器端的腳本語言,用于動態生成網頁。
HTML源碼是網頁的框架和內容結構,通過生成DOM(文檔對象模型)樹的方式在瀏覽器中渲染成視覺化界面。HTML源碼主要由標簽和屬性組成。標簽告訴瀏覽器文本的種類和如何展示,屬性則提供了文本的詳細信息。
例如,這是一個簡單的HTML文檔,由DOCTYPE,HTML,HEAD,TITLE和BODY標簽組成:
<!DOCTYPE html> <html> <head> <title>My Website</title> </head> <body> <h1>Welcome to my website!</h1> <p>Hello, this is my first HTML page.</p> </body> </html>以上代碼中,DOCTYPE標簽告訴瀏覽器采用哪種HTML版本規范,HTML標簽是整個文檔的根元素,HEAD標簽包含了網頁的元數據,TITLE標簽設置了瀏覽器的標簽頁名稱,BODY標簽包含了頁面的主體內容,H1標簽設置了頁面中的標題,P標簽設置了頁面中的文本。 PHP源碼則是用于動態生成網頁內容的語言。它通常被運行在服務器端,當客戶端請求網頁時,服務器會先運行PHP生成HTML代碼,然后將HTML代碼發送到客戶端。 例如,下面是一個簡單的PHP代碼,用于輸出當前時間和日期:
<?php echo "The time is " . date("h:i:sa") . "<br>"; echo "The date is " . date("Y/m/d"); ?>以上代碼中,PHP使用了date()函數,用于獲取當前時間和日期的格式化信息。echo語句被用來輸出這些信息到HTML頁面中。其中,.運算符用于將字符串和變量連接起來形成一個新的字符串。 在實際開發中,HTML和PHP通常會同時出現在同一代碼中。比如,下面的代碼用于運行一個PHP腳本,在HTML頁面中輸出結果:
<html> <head> <title>PHP Script</title> </head> <body> <?php $name = "John"; $age = 25; echo "My name is " . $name . " and I am " . $age . " years old."; ?> </body> </html>以上代碼中,PHP代碼塊放在HTML文檔中的BODY標簽內,$name和$age變量用于存儲字符串和整數類型的數據,echo語句用于輸出拼接好的字符串。 在編寫HTML和PHP代碼時,需要注意語法規則和標簽之間的嵌套關系。使用合適的標簽和屬性可以使網頁更美觀和易讀,而PHP則可以帶來更多的交互性和動態性。
上一篇HTML比php
下一篇ajax中的url是什么